Quarterly Planning Note — Transition to Annual Billing

Prepared for the Board of Tarnwell Systems.

Following the Q2 review, management recommends migrating Fennel Suite customers from monthly to annual billing over two quarters. Modelling by the Harlowe office projects improved cash predictability and reduced churn, though short-term revenue recognition will dip. Customer communications begin next month, with discounts for early adopters. The sensitive commercial rationale is summarised in the confidential note appended below.

management briefing: Only 33 of the 205 pilot accounts renewed Kasath, so a churn review is set for October 17. Weniusek Logistics is in early talks to buy Holethax Freight for about $345.6 million.

Runbook 7.3 — Master key transfer

Applies when the Greywell Annex master key set must move between sites. Keys travel only in the tamper-evident pouch, never loose. Office manager signs the key log out personally; no delegation. Courier must be the scheduled Larkspur Transit driver, no substitutes. If the driver is more than thirty minutes late, cancel and rebook — do not hold the pouch at reception. At the moment of hand-over, follow the instruction below.

dispatch memo: the istwyn norwyn courier leaves the lamael kaswyn briwyn tamix jorael gorix zoreth holir ledger at gate 3079 under passcode 677723

Ticket: Tenant quotas ignored on the Bramleaf edge tier. The quota middleware loaded defaults because TENANT_QUOTA_SOURCE was missing from the staging .env, so every tenant got the unlimited profile. Restore the variable and redeploy the gateway. Note for future maintainers: the quota service auth token must sit on the line right after this one.

secret setting of tajof-bahif: COURIER_KEY3=65d